package com.frinika.synth.importers.soundfont;
import java.io.FileInputStream;
/**
* @author Peter Johan Salomonsen
*
*/
class Chunk
{
String name;
int length;
FileInputStream fis;
public Chunk(FileInputStream fis, String name) throws Exception
{
this.fis = fis;
byte[] b = new byte[4];
while(!(new String(b).equals(name)) & fis.available()>0)
{
b[0] = b[2];
b[1] = b[3];
fis.read(b,2,2);
}
this.name = name;
fis.read(b);
length = (b[0] & 0xff)+
((b[1] & 0xff) << 8 ) +
((b[2] & 0xff) << 16 ) +
((b[3] & 0xff) << 24 );
}
public String readString(int length) throws Exception
{
byte[] b = new byte[length];
fis.read(b);
int n;
for(n=0;n<length && b[n]!=0;n++);
return(new String(b,0,n));
}
public int readInt16() throws Exception
{
byte[] b = new byte[2];
fis.read(b);
return((b[0] & 0xff)+
((b[1] & 0xff) << 8 ));
}
public int readInt32() throws Exception
{
byte[] b = new byte[4];
fis.read(b);
return((b[0] & 0xff)+
((b[1] & 0xff) << 8 ) +
((b[2] & 0xff) << 16 ) +
((b[3] & 0xff) << 24 ));
}
public char readChar() throws Exception
{
return((char)fis.read());
}
public byte readByte() throws Exception
{
return((byte)fis.read());
}
}
